Understanding Your Flood Risk in Pecan Gap
Evaluating flood risk is crucial for residents in Pecan Gap. FEMA provides tools like the Flood Insurance Rate Map (FIRM) to determine if your property is in a flood hazard area. Common zones in this region include A and AE zones near rivers or low-lying areas. Even in moderate-risk areas, flooding can occur, so check FEMA maps and local waterways for accurate assessment.
What Does Flood Insurance Cover?
Flood insurance typically includes:
- Building Property: Coverage for the home's structure, including foundations, walls, and electrical systems.
- Personal Property: Protection for items like furniture, appliances, and electronics.

How Much Does Flood Insurance Cost in Pecan Gap?
Flood insurance premiums in Pecan Gap average around $500 per year, depending on factors like flood zone, property elevation, and coverage amount. Policies from the National Flood Insurance Program (NFIP) are standard, while private options might offer better rates for qualifying properties in rural Texas areas.

The Flood Insurance Claim Process
The process involves:
- Document the damage with photos and videos.
- Report the claim to your insurer immediately.
- Work with an adjuster for inspection.
- Receive payment to handle repairs.

Frequently Asked Questions
Is flood insurance required in Pecan Gap?
Flood insurance is mandatory if your property is in a high-risk flood zone and financed by a federally backed lender. It's advisable for all residents in Pecan Gap due to potential flooding risks.

Does homeowners insurance cover floods?
No, standard homeowners insurance excludes flood damage. A separate flood policy is necessary for coverage.
